Personal Injury Glossary

Negligence

Negligence refers to the failure to exercise reasonable care, resulting in harm to another person. In personal injury cases, proving negligence is a key element to establish liability for damages caused by accidents or injuries.

Damages

Damages are monetary compensation awarded to an injured party for losses such as medical bills, lost income, pain, and suffering incurred due to another’s actions or omissions.

Liability

Liability means legal responsibility for the consequences of one’s actions or omissions. Establishing liability is essential in personal injury claims to determine who must compensate the injured party.

Settlement

A settlement is an agreement reached between parties to resolve a dispute without going to trial. Many personal injury cases conclude through settlements to avoid lengthy court proceedings.

PRO TIPS

Keep Detailed Records

Maintaining thorough records related to your injury can strengthen your claim. Document medical visits, treatments, and expenses carefully. Also, keep notes on how the injury affects daily activities and work to provide clear evidence of your losses.

Avoid Early Settlement Offers

Be cautious about accepting early settlement offers without full consideration. Initial offers often undervalue the true extent of injuries and damages. Consulting legal representation before deciding helps ensure a fair outcome.

Consult with an Attorney Promptly

Contacting legal counsel soon after an injury allows timely investigation and evidence preservation. This prompt action maximizes the potential for successful claim resolution. Early advice guides important decisions throughout your case.

In Illinois, the statute of limitations for most personal injury claims is two years from the date of the injury or accident. It is important to act promptly to preserve your legal rights. Delays can result in your claim being barred and you losing the opportunity to receive compensation. Certain cases may have different deadlines depending on the nature of the claim or parties involved. Consulting legal assistance early helps ensure timely filings and adherence to all relevant deadlines, protecting your case from procedural dismissal.

Recovered damages in personal injury cases may include compensation for medical bills, lost wages, property damage, pain and suffering, and emotional distress. The types and amounts vary depending on case circumstances and injury severity. Our firm works to identify and prove all relevant damages to support fair recovery. Illinois law also allows for damages related to long-term disability, loss of consortium, and in wrongful death cases, compensation for surviving family members. We ensure that all aspects of your loss are considered during claim preparation.
